Expect moving costs on this route to vary based on the size of your household and specific service needs. Small moves generally cost between $612 and $618, medium moves range from $704 to $711, and large moves fall between $796 and $803. Price differences reflect factors such as packing services, distance, and timing. Choosing additional services or moving during peak seasons can also affect the final cost.

Moving costs between Concord and Asheville vary by home size and services chosen. Small moves range from $612 to $618, medium moves from $704 to $711, and large moves from $796 to $803. Additional services like packing or storage can increase the price.
Delivery for moves between Concord and Asheville typically takes one day, whether you select standard or expedited service. This short timeline reflects the manageable distance of about 112 miles.
The most affordable option is usually a small move with basic services and self-packing. Avoiding additional services and scheduling during off-peak times can also reduce costs.
Booking your move several weeks in advance often secures better pricing and availability. Last-minute bookings or peak season moves may result in higher costs.
For intrastate moves like Concord to Asheville, movers must comply with state regulations but do not require interstate moving licenses. Licensed and experienced local movers handle these moves efficiently.
This intrastate route is straightforward with well-maintained highways. Traffic and weather conditions can affect timing, but generally, the move is manageable within a day.
